day in the life of charlie

June 25, 2011

5:00 AM – It’s light outside, it’s light outside! Gotta get up! Do you think Mom will mind if I wake her up this early? Nah! I’m getting kind of hungry, and my legs could use a stretch outside. She’s not moving. Maybe if I set my head on the side of the bed and push my nose into her face – yup, that’ll do it.

Uh oh… she doesn’t look too happy about this.

5:30 – Mom… Mom? MOM! It’s time to get up now.

6:00 – Once my stomach is full, I tend to get reallly sleepy again. I guess it’s a good thing I can go back to sleep.
 

Mom? You’re totally ruining my beauty sleep. Why are you awake so early anyways?

7:00 – I think I’ll move my napping out to the deck. The sun is shining today!

9:00 – I wonder if I sit at the door and whine if my mom will come and play outside with me. Shoot – she thinks I want to come inside. I better let her wipe off my paws and then I’ll come in for… just a minute. Do you think she’ll play with  me when I whine to go back outside in a few minutes?

Sheesh.. Mom always is getting angry. I just want to play.

Yay! She said she would play with  me!


Instead, I’m going to run away from her every time she tries to take my beloved stick. That’ll teach her.

11:00 – I make an excellent sous chef. My floor licking skills are impeccable!

1:00 – All of that cooking and baking made me hungry. Nothing a little tree bark can’t fix.
 
 
2:00 – Geez. My mom is so weird. Why is she always taking pictures of food? Doesn’t she know food is for eating?

 
2:30 – Time for my afternoon nap. Mulch makes an excellent bed as well as snack. You’ve never eaten mulch before? I’ve got a whole yard full of it. I’m willing to share.


4:00 – 6:00 – It’s time to chase animals out of the yard and act like a crazy canine until my dad gets home. Mom is a good sport and plays with me again!

6:00 – Quality man bonding time.


7:00 – Time to play with my bone! I wonder how many times Mom and Dad will get it from under the couch when I deliberately push it under there tonight! Last night it was 2309423098 times. They love me so much.

9:30 – Time to hit the hay. Today was a full day, and heck – I’ve gotta be up by 5!
